Safety concerns for glass repair workers

You may require to be capable of handling safely broken glass if you are a glass technician. This will help to prevent injuries as well as other complications. Broken glass can cause Amputations, puncture wounds and lacerations. Always ensure that protective equipment is worn.

If you work using laminated, tempered or annealed glass window repair near me you should be wearing the proper Personal Protective Equipment (PPE). The PPE protects against hazardous substances and reduces the risk of injury.

It is also advised to stay away from working in areas that have been damaged by glass. The debris left behind could create weak areas that could be prone to breaking. Be cautious when walking on slippery surfaces. Wear safety glasses to protect your eyes from flying glass.

You should also inspect the glass's weight when working with it. If it is too heavy, do not lift it. Glass is extremely dense.

Make sure you follow the proper procedure when loading and unloading material. It is best to work in well-ventilated places.

In addition to the above safety precautions and precautions, you must maintain the appropriate lifting equipment. If you don't have much experience, it could be a good idea to hire an expert to handle the job.

Cost to replace broken stained glass repair near me

If you have cracked or broken window glass, the cost to repair it is based on a variety of variables. This includes the size of your window, whether double-paned or single-paned, and the material it is made of.

Depending on the condition of the window and where you live the repair costs can range from $200 up to $1,000. It is important to know what to expect when you are considering window repair. If you're trying to save money, glass window repair near me it's best to get quotes before you start.

Glass replacement services can be set up at home in as little as one hour depending on the task. These services are particularly useful in cases where your damaged glass requires immediate repair. It is also a good idea for a business to enjoy an excellent reputation for customer service.

Another option is to perform the repairs yourself. You can find some DIY tips online. The majority of homeowners spend between $200 to $400 on glass replacement. You'll need to purchase tools, like pliers and a measuring tape.

However, it is possible to replace the entire window. This can be more costly. It may also take longer. It's possible that you'll need to get a professional to help if the window is quite old or has a complex frame.

The cheapest method to replace a single pane of glass is to do it yourself. It will cost around $200. However, you can save even more if you replace multiple panes at the same time. For more complex repairs the cost can go up to $2,000 or more.

If you don't own all the tools needed to make the repairs yourself, try hiring a handyman to complete the task. He or she will do the work for a fee which typically includes material and labor.
